Reviewed 25 September 2013

I chose this hotel because someone else said it was a ten minute walk from the Sagrada Familia where it is more like 20-30 minute walk. It is much closer to the Agbar Tower on the green tourist bus route. The hotel is very basic although very clean. The breakfast was terrible - don't waste your money. I have been to Barcelona twice before and would recommend staying on the west side of the city rather than the east.
There is no bar in this hotel, only vending machines so really no gathering point.
The lady on reception was very helpful.

Reviewed 2 September 2013

I stayed here with my friend in the room designed for 3 people. The room was not very big but adequate, there were 1 single bed and 1 "double", wich was 2 singles pushed together. For us it was ok, but if you need a double bed, I think it will not be comfortable, because beds were sliding on the floor. Wardrobe was small for 3 people and had only 3 hangers. Our safe box wasn't working and our hair dryer was broken (but they gave us another one). My matress was very loud - I couldn't turn or get up without noise. We were on 2nd floor and our window faced someone's back yard.
On the plus side - it was near metro station (with we used a lot), short walk to Sagrada Familia or Torre Agbar. Bathroom was big and clean. Air conditioning and TV were working. Breakfast was not really cheap, but good with nice selection of simple breakfast food. Staff was friendly and accomodating.
So overall, there were some minor problems, but nothing critical. I think, it's a nice hotel and good value for money.

Reviewed 14 July 2013

Location, very close to the Metro station El Clot (train and subway) Some rooms are renovated; I saw one double room that was not very nice as they kindly let us see a few rooms so we could choose. We choose a room on the back looking out on someone’s private back garden/porch, there was noise at night but it was from street nearby. The room was quiet big & also the bathroom was big with space to leave things. The lights were hard to use and there was a strange infrared light that was difficult to turn off in the bathroom.
The receptionist was was very nice and helpful and also the rest of the staff.
The room cleaner did refold a towel I had put in the bath as dirty and put it back as clean as I recognised it from a make-up mark.
The breakfast was quiet good with fresh chopped fruit & a good selection of bread. It costs 13euro for 1 day but there is an offer of 16euro for 2 days which is worth it.
You can use the swimming pool for free from their next door hotel the Sagrada Famiglia, its very small and not very sunny. You can’t really swim but you can cool down.

Room tip: Even if you are a couple choose a twin room as i think the doubles are smaller and not renovated.
